Important Safety Warnings
Important Safety Warnings
There are several important safety notices to always keep in
mind when using the instrument.
Many internal parts of these instruments carry dangerous
voltages
If the instrument is connected to a power source, even if the
power switch is off, potentially dangerous voltages exist on:
The wiring between the instrument power cord and the AC
power supply
The AC power supply itself
The wiring from the AC power supply to the power switch
With the power switch on, potentially dangerous voltages also
exist on:
All electronics boards in the instrument
The internal wires and cables connected to these boards
The wires for any heater (oven, detector, inlet, or valve box)
WARNING
All these parts are shielded by covers. With the covers in place, it
should be difficult to accidentally make contact with dangerous
voltages. Unless specifically instructed to, never remove a cover
unless the detector, inlet, and oven are turned off.
WARNING
If the power cord insulation is frayed or worn, the cord must be
replaced. Contact your Agilent service representative.
